Charge the battery pack before you use it.
Your battery pack was partially charged before it left the factory.
It
should have enough
powerfor you to check that your Canon equipment
is
working properly. However, you must
charge the battery pack fully if you want more than afew minutes of power.
For details, refer to the instructions provided with your charger.
Charging and operating times
•Refer to your product instructions for information
on
charging and
operating times.
•You will get more usage time if you turn the product off when it
is
not
in
operation.
•Charging and operating times vary -the safest policy
is
always to have two or three times
as
many battery packs as you think you will need.
•Operating time will be shorterthan usual at low temperatures. You can use the battery
pack between
0'
and 40'C (32' to 104'F), but it works best between
10'
and
30'C
(50' to
86'F).
•
If
the battery pack starts to give you much less operating time than usual (at normal
temperatures) it has reached the end of its life and must be replaced.
When to recharge
You can recharge alithium ion battery pack whenever it
is
convenient. Unlike aconventional
battery pack, it does not have to be fully discharged first. However, as the battery pack will
naturally discharge itself overtime, it
is
best to charge it the same day you plan to use
it,
or
the day before.
In
addition, there
is
the possibility of damage to the battery pack and reduced usage time if
fully charged batteries are stored for aperiod of months.
Always attach the terminal cover.
Do
not allow any metal objects to touch the terminals (Figure
A),
as this can cause ashort
circuit and damage the battery pack. Attach the terminal cover whenever the battery pack
is
not being used (Figure B).
Keep the terminals clean.
The battery pack, charger or the product itself will not work properly if the terminals are dirty.
Check them before use, and wipe them with adry cloth ortissue if necessary.
Disconnect the battery pack when you are not using it.
Even when it
is
turned off, the product the battery pack
is
attached to will continue to slowly
drain power from the battery pack.
When you plan to store abattery pack aim to use its complete charge first. before
disconnecting it. Store the battery pack in
an
area which is free of moisture, and where the
temperature
is
no higherthan
30'C
(86'F).
DANGER!
•
Keep
the battery
pack
away
from fire (or it
might
explode).
•Do not
expose
it to
temperatures
greater
than
60'C
(140'F).
Do
not leave it
near
aheater,
or
inside a
car
in hot weather, for example.
•Do not try to
disassemble
or
modify
it.
•
Do
not
drop
or
knock
it.
•Do not
get
it wet.

About the battery terminal cover:
The battery terminal cover has a
[oj-shaped
hole. This
is
useful when you wish to
differentiate between charged and uncharged battery packs. For example, with charged
battery packs, attach the terminal coverso that the
[oj-shaped
hole shows the blue label
(Figure C).
Specifications BP-511A
Battery type RecharQeable lithium ion battery
Rated voltaae 7.4 V
DC
Operatina temperature oto
40'C
(32 to 104'F)
Batterv capacity 1390 mAh
Dimensions 38 x
21
x55 mm (1.5 x0.8 x2.2 in)
Weight
82
g(2.9 oz)
•Weight and dimensions are approximate.
